The Hayden Generating Station is a 465.4 MW coal-fired power plant located in Routt County, Colorado. The plant began operating in 1965 and utilizes conventional steam coal technology. It consists of two generating units and is owned by Berkshire Hathaway and operated by Public Service Co of Colorado, a subsidiary of Xcel Energy. Hayden is the largest coal plant in Colorado and ranks 42nd out of 50 coal plants nationally.
In the most recent year of data, Hayden generated 2,274,874 MWh of electricity, achieving a capacity factor of 60.9%. The plant operates within the Public Service Company of Colorado balancing authority and the Western Electricity Coordinating Council (WECC) NERC region. Financial data indicates an installed cost of $1283.91 per kW, as reported to FERC.
